3 OPC Members Docked For Beating Man, 30, To Death

YUSUF MOHAMMED 
 
Police operatives from the State Criminal Investigation Department, Yaba, Lagos, have arrested three members of the Odua People’s Congress, OPC, over the alleged murder of a 30-year old man,  Muhammad Usman, by torturing the victim to death. 
P.M.EXPRESS reports the incident happened at Honey Brook Chinese Estate, Isheri area of Lagos.
The suspects, Abubakar Shettima, 28, Tijani Musa, 24 and Asuquo Udoh, were employed as security guards on the estate, where they alleged committed the offence.
They were said to have accosted the deceased in the evening at about 8pm, tortured him by hitting him with fist blows and using sticks to beat him before the victim collapsed and became unconscious.
He was taken to an undisclosed hospital but before they go to the hospital, he was already dead; the doctor on duty confirmed him dead and the corpse was deposited at the mortuary for autopsy reports.
The matter was reported to Isheri Police Division and the suspects were arrested. They were later transferred to the SCID, Yaba, for investigation over the alleged murder.
After thoroughly interrogating them, the Police found them culpable and subsequently charged them before the Yaba Magistrates Court for the alleged conspiracy and murder of the victim contrary to Sections 233 and 223 of the Criminal code of the State.
The Court did not take their plea when they were arraigned after the prosecutor,  I.G. Oriabule, asked the Court to refer the matter to the DPP for legal advice.
Hence the Presiding Magistrate, Mrs. A.O. Salawu, ordered their remand in custody at the Correctional Centre pending the outcome of the DPP’s advice and directed the prosecutor to duplicate the file and send it to the DPP.
The matter was adjourned for mention for the report of the DPP’s advice to be made available, which will determine if the matter will be transferred to the High Court or not over jurisdiction.
